Click ‘Get Form’ to open the usage request form in the editor.
Begin by filling in the required fields marked with an asterisk (*). Start with today’s date, followed by your organization’s name, address, city, state, and zip code.
Provide contact information for your representative, including home phone, work phone, cell phone, fax number, and email address.
In the rental information section, specify the type of activity and number of teams involved. Select the facility or campus requested and indicate the area(s) needed.
Fill in your requested use dates and times. Be sure to include alternate dates if necessary.
Review all entered information for accuracy before submitting. Ensure you have read and understood the facility usage scheduling procedures.

What is the purpose of an expense report?
An expense report contains a categorized and itemized list of expenses that were made on behalf of the organization. This report helps the employer or finance team determine what money was spent, what was purchased, and how much of the expenditure is approved for reimbursement.

What are the uses of a request form?
Request forms allow you to capture work requests as they come in. These forms also enable you to establish a formal process for submitting, tracking, evaluating, and implementing those requests. Using request forms, project teams can successfully control the entire end-to-end work request process.
What is an expense request?
Expense Requests are used to request reimbursements and track transactions on company cards. For example, Expense Requests are submitted after you make a purchase: with your own funds and you need to be reimbursed, or. on a company card (for your accounting team to track and reconcile transactions)
